"'Serious money' is a social chroicle of the changes wrought in the London financial world by the Thatcherite revolution, a 'Big Bang' of deregulation that opened the doors to a hungry and street-wise new class of traders. It's also amurder mystery: Jake Todd, a back channel for insider tips, is found dead, and his sister, futures trader Schilla Todd, hunts down his rich connections in search of clues. The play's a war story, too: Scilla's quest leads her into the corssfire of a takeover assault that raider Bily Corman has launched against Albion Products and it's insufficiently profit-gouging CEO, Duckett."--A review by Scott Rosenberg, San Francisco Chronicle, 6/8/89.

"At home on Christmas Eve, Rachel is informed by her guilty husband that he has hired a hit man to kill her, and she must flee for her life- which she does by scrambling out the kitchen window and into the snowy night. She meets and joins up with Lloyd Bophtelophti, a true "original" who has changed his name to avoid alimony payments and who now lives with a paraplegic named Pootie (who also pretends to be deaf to get double disability). Rachel then wins $100,000 on a TV game show and begins a series of picaresque escapades involving numerous psychiatrists and, eventually, an ill-fated reunion with her own child (who fails to recognise her), and is led more and more to ponder whether the modern world might not be a vast conspiracy designed to systematically undermine her own increasingly shaky sanity."-- (Dramatists Play Service catalog 95/96).

"The play introduces the rich socialist Jack Tanner, whose ward, Ann Whitefield, has made up her mind to marry him. Frightened by her predatory guile, Jack flees to Spain, where he is captured by philosophical brigads. After awakening from a lnog dream he is rescued by Ann and her friends who have pursued him from England. Although he continues to resist Ann's advances, he finally submits to her vitality, claiming that he has been vanquished by the 'Life Force'.

Papers of Moses Myers, and his sons Samuel Myers (1790-1829) lawyer in Norfolk, Pensacola, Fla., John Myers (1787-1830) merchant of Norfolk and Myer Myers of Norfolk, Va. and daughter Adeline Myers. Also includes letters of Caroline Marx Barton to Julia Grammer Barton Myers, and of L.H. Wirt to Judith Marx. Includes letters of Joseph Marx Myers.
